J10 LNW is a 2009 BMW 635 in Black with a 2,993c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60.9%.
Across all 2009 BMW 635 models, the average MOT pass rate is 81.8% with a typical mileage of 81,288 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 635 f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 1,161 recorded failures. If you're considering buying J10 LNW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 635 typically stays on UK roads for around 43 years. At 17 years old, this BMW 635 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
